2025/12/31 11:10:51
网站建设
项目流程
如何自己创办一个网站,网站制作学习网站,微信公众号如何发布wordpress,北京中交建设公司网站快速体验
打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容#xff1a;
开发一个基于Web的Redis管理工具#xff0c;包含以下功能#xff1a;1.可视化连接多个Redis实例 2.支持常见的键值操作#xff08;增删改查#xff09;3.实时监控Redis性能指标…快速体验打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容开发一个基于Web的Redis管理工具包含以下功能1.可视化连接多个Redis实例 2.支持常见的键值操作增删改查3.实时监控Redis性能指标 4.支持数据导入导出 5.提供简洁的UI界面。使用Vue3前端Node.js后端数据库交互使用ioredis库。要求代码结构清晰包含必要的错误处理和日志记录。点击项目生成按钮等待项目生成完整后预览效果最近在开发一个Redis管理工具时发现手动编写前后端代码非常耗时。后来尝试用InsCode(快马)平台的AI辅助功能效率提升了好几倍。下面分享我的具体实现过程和经验总结。1. 明确需求与功能设计首先需要明确Redis管理工具的核心功能多Redis实例连接管理键值增删改查操作实时性能监控数据导入导出简洁的UI界面这些功能看似复杂但通过AI辅助可以快速生成基础代码框架。2. 前端实现要点使用Vue3作为前端框架主要考虑以下几点采用Element Plus组件库构建UI使用axios与后端API交互实现连接管理界面支持添加、删除、切换Redis实例设计键值操作页面包含树形展示和CRUD功能使用ECharts展示性能监控数据3. 后端实现要点Node.js后端需要关注这些方面使用Express框架搭建RESTful API通过ioredis库与Redis交互实现连接池管理添加完善的错误处理和日志记录设计安全的认证机制4. AI辅助开发实践在InsCode平台上我通过自然语言描述需求AI自动生成了大量基础代码描述创建Vue3项目包含Redis连接表单得到完整的前端组件输入Node.js实现Redis键值查询接口生成后端路由和业务逻辑请求使用ECharts展示Redis内存使用情况获得可视化代码AI生成的代码质量不错只需稍作调整就能使用节省了大量时间。5. 关键问题与解决方案开发过程中遇到几个典型问题连接稳定性需要处理Redis连接断开和重连大数据量性能优化键查询接口添加分页和缓存安全性实现连接密码加密存储错误处理统一错误码和提示信息通过AI生成的代码已经考虑了大部分常见场景再结合自己的业务需求进行完善即可。6. 部署与上线完成开发后使用InsCode的一键部署功能将项目上线前端打包成静态文件后端配置运行环境一键部署到云端整个过程非常顺畅不需要手动配置服务器环境。总结通过这次开发经历我深刻体会到AI辅助编程的高效性。特别是对于这种有明确需求的中小型项目使用InsCode(快马)平台可以快速生成基础代码框架减少重复性编码工作自动处理常见技术细节简化部署流程对于想快速开发工具类应用的同学强烈推荐尝试这种开发方式。从需求描述到上线运行整个过程可能只需要传统开发时间的1/3。快速体验打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容开发一个基于Web的Redis管理工具包含以下功能1.可视化连接多个Redis实例 2.支持常见的键值操作增删改查3.实时监控Redis性能指标 4.支持数据导入导出 5.提供简洁的UI界面。使用Vue3前端Node.js后端数据库交互使用ioredis库。要求代码结构清晰包含必要的错误处理和日志记录。点击项目生成按钮等待项目生成完整后预览效果创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考